Millennials skeptical of government (http://www.usatoday.com/story/money/2015/10/25/survey-millennials-around-world-worry-most-economic-inequality/74583976/)


Millennials around the world worry most about social and economic equality, remain skeptical of government and the media, and count Tesla CEOElon Musk as one their heroes, according to a World Economic Forum survey released Sunday.

More than 1,000 young people, ages 20 to 30, from 125 countries and who are all active in the forum'sGlobal Shapers Community, were canvassed for the survey. The average age was 28. The results were released at the beginning of a three-day World Economic Forum conference in Abu Dhabi, capital of the United Arab Emirates.
